为什么左边的案例,num没有设置变量,,而右边的题目却要设置变量?你们认为哪种写法更规范?

来源:4-7 来来回回(Do...while循环)

qq_一生之久_0

2016-04-14 08:06

http://img.mukewang.com/570ede8f0001495a08860586.jpg

为什么左边的案例,num没有设置变量,,而右边的题目却要设置变量?你们认为哪种写法更规范?

写回答 关注

1回答

  • 清风伴明月
    2016-04-14 08:54:58
    已采纳

    加var关键字声明变量更规范。这是因为,如果不加var关键词,如果在函数中声明,那么该变量会被视作全局变量,常驻内存,知道程序结束。而加var关键字的变量,作用范围仅限定在函数内,函数结束,内存也会释放。

    清风伴明月 回复qq_一生之...

    客气了

    2016-04-14 09:27:03

    共 4 条回复 >

JavaScript进阶篇

本课程从如何插入JS代码开始,带您进入网页动态交互世界

469237 学习 · 22584 问题

查看课程

相似问题